今天我在修仙者的皮官方网站上逛了一圈,突然发现一堆常见问题,烦得要命。这网站平时跑得挺流畅,但最近老是出幺蛾子。我就想着,干脆自己动手解决算了,省得以后被它坑死。
一开始是怎么发现问题的
我在浏览器里点开网站主页,结果页面死活不加载,进度条卡在70%那里,急得我直拍桌子。我琢磨着,是不是服务器挂了,或者哪儿设置错了?赶紧刷新几次,还是一样。这下我明白了,问题肯定不止一个,得从头查起。
我开始用开发工具捣鼓,打开网络监控,看到一堆红叉警告。这下暴露了三个最烦人的坑:
- 登录页面总是卡在验证环节,输入账号密码后直接报错。
- 图片和视频加载慢得像乌龟爬,用户反馈说网站刷不开。
- 表格提交功能经常失灵,数据莫名其妙消失了。
这些毛病严重影响用户体验,我马上决定挨个搞定它们。
挨个试解决方案的过程
小编温馨提醒:本站只提供游戏介绍,下载游戏推荐89游戏,89游戏提供真人恋爱/绅士游戏/3A单机游戏大全,点我立即前往》》》绅士游戏下载专区
我先把浏览器缓存清了个干净,又把插件全禁用,但登录问题还是没变。我猜可能是后端代码扯了后腿。于是打开后台数据库,检查用户表有没有死锁。结果真发现几个线程在打架,我把它们强停掉,然后重跑了一次权限脚本。好家伙,这下登录页面终于活过来了,输入账号密码就能进后台。
接下来是加载慢的问题,我用性能工具测了一圈,发现图片太大了,把文件压缩到一半大小。视频源文件占太多带宽,我切换到轻量格式,再把脚本里调用的顺序优化一下。重新部署后,页面刷得飞快,连我都惊了,速度直接翻倍。
表格提交的毛病最难缠,我点开表单测试提交,数据提交后总是不入库。我钻进日志文件挖了半小时,发现字段匹配错了。我重构了代码流程,加了几层错误校验,手动调试三次才正常。检查数据存档,一切OK。
搞定之后的感想
这一整套折腾下来,网站问题基本解决干净了。我用工具跑一遍测试,所有功能稳如老狗。用户反馈也跟着好起来,再没听人骂街了。
干这活让我想起前阵子的事。上个月,我帮同事修个类似网站,也是一堆毛病,我们俩轮流倒腾。结果他非推说是我动坏的,在办公室大吵一架。证据摆上台面,他才服气。从那次起,我就坚持自己做记录,免得以后被甩锅。这回修修仙者的皮网站,全程是我一个人搞的,写笔记保存下次再出问题直接翻本子,省心多了。所以说,遇到坑别慌,一步步走通才是正理。
